What Is A Goods Lift in Birmingham?

A goods lift in Birmingham is a mechanical lifting system designed to transport goods or materials between floors in a building. 

Unlike passenger lifts, goods lifts are engineered with robust platforms, reinforced car structures, and durable doors to withstand heavier loads and more frequent use in Birmingham.

Some goods lifts in Birmingham are strictly goods-only (no passengers), while others - known as goods with attendant lifts - are designed to safely carry an operator alongside the load. 

The choice in Birmingham depends on your operational needs, building layout, and health & safety requirements.

How Much Does Goods Lift Installation Cost in Birmingham?

The cost of a goods lift is from £3,000 to £100,000+ in Birmingham.

Costs depend on capacity, size, travel height, and any custom features in Birmingham:

Dumbwaiters are from £3,000 to £7,000 in Birmingham.

Trolley lifts are from £7,000 to £15,000 in Birmingham.

Goods-only lifts are  from £15,000–£40,000 in Birmingham.

Goods with attendant/freight lifts are from £25,000 to £100,000+ in Birmingham.

What Types Of Goods Lifts Do You Install in Birmingham?

We install a wide range of goods lift types in Birmingham, including:

  • Service lifts (dumbwaiters) in Birmingham– Small lifts for light loads such as food, documents, or supplies in restaurants, offices, or hotels

  • Trolley lifts in Birmingham – Medium-capacity lifts for moving wheeled trolleys or roll cages in retail, healthcare, or commercial settings

  • Goods-only lifts in Birmingham – Large platform lifts for palletised goods or bulky items, strictly without passengers

  • Goods with attendant lifts in Birmingham – Heavy-duty lifts allowing an operator to travel with the goods for loading/unloading efficiency

  • Pallet lifts in Birmingham – Designed for direct forklift or pallet truck loading

  • Heavy-duty freight lifts in Birmingham – Industrial-scale lifts capable of carrying several tonnes for factories or distribution centres

What Load Capacities Are Available in Birmingham?

Load capacities in Birmingham vary depending on the model and application:

  • Dumbwaiters: 50–100 kg in Birmingham

  • Trolley lifts: 100–500 kg in Birmingham

  • Goods-only lifts: 500–2,000 kg in Birmingham

  • Goods with attendant lifts: 500–3,000 kg in Birmingham

  • Freight lifts: 1,000–5,000+ kg in Birmingham

What Regulations Apply To Goods Lifts in Birmingham?

All goods lifts in Birmingham must comply with LOLER and PUWER regulations, ensuring they are safe to operate and maintained at suitable intervals. 

If a lift in Birmingham is designed to carry a person (e.g., goods with attendant), it must also comply with the Lifts Regulations 2016 and relevant parts of BS EN 81.

Our installations in Birmingham include full documentation, UKCA certification, and a planned maintenance schedule to ensure ongoing compliance.

What Does The Installation Process Involve in Birmingham?

The process in Birmingham begins with a site survey to assess load requirements, travel height, pit and headroom availability, and loading access. 

We then design or select a lift that meets these specifications in Birmingham, prepare detailed drawings, and liaise with your contractors on any building works.

Installation in Birmingham includes fitting the lift structure, drive system, car, landing doors, and controls, followed by wiring, safety checks, and commissioning. 

We carry out full operational testing in Birmingham before handing over the lift with its compliance documentation.

How Long Does Installation Take in Birmingham?

Dumbwaiters can take 1 to 3 days in Birmingham.

Trolley lifts can take 3 to 5 days in Birmingham.

Large goods in Birmingham or freight lifts can take 2 to 4 weeks.

Installation times in Birmingham vary depending on the lift type and site conditions.

Lead times in Birmingham from order to installation typically range from 4 to 10 weeks, depending on the specification and manufacturing schedules.

Can People Ride in a Goods Lift in Birmingham?

Only goods lifts with attendants are legally permitted in Birmingham to carry people alongside goods. 

These must be specifically designed in Birmingham and equipped with appropriate safety features, such as emergency communication systems, internal lighting, secure enclosures, and compliance with BS EN 81-3 or BS EN 81-20/50, depending on the classification. 

Using a goods-only lift in Birmingham to carry people is a breach of LOLER 1998 and poses a serious safety risk.

Do Goods Lifts Need Regular Maintenance in Birmingham?

Goods-only lifts in Birmingham must be thoroughly examined by a competent person at least every 12 months. If the lift carries attendants, this interval reduces to every 6 months.

Goods lifts in Birmingham require regular maintenance and inspection to remain legally compliant and operationally safe under the Lifting Operations and Lifting Equipment Regulations 1998 (LOLER.

Routine servicing in Birmingham, recommended every 3 months for high-use environments, includes mechanical checks, lubrication, safety system testing, and diagnostics to prevent breakdowns and prolong equipment lifespan.

Are Goods Lifts Energy Efficient in Birmingham?

Modern goods lifts in Birmingham are designed to be energy efficient.

Energy consumption in Birmingham depends on lift type, usage, and load capacity, but modern systems often include low-energy motors and variable frequency drives (VFDs), standby power-saving modes, LED lighting with motion sensors and efficient door operation systems.

These features in Birmingham reduce running costs and environmental impact, making goods lifts suitable for energy-conscious retail and logistics operations. Upgrading older lifts can further improve energy efficiency and performance.

What Safety Features Are Included in Birmingham?

Safety features in Birmingham include overload protection, door interlocks, emergency stop buttons, anti-crush sensors, non-slip flooring, manual lowering, fire alarm integration, and clear operational signage.
